First West Nile Virus Death Reported in Yolo County for 2023

TL;DR Summary
Yolo County in California has reported its first West Nile virus death of 2023, marking the first reported death since 2018. The county's public health branch has identified eight cases of West Nile among residents this year, up from three cases in 2022. Yolo County emphasizes the importance of preventing mosquito bites, especially during peak activity times, as one in every four mosquito samples in the county is testing positive for the virus. Symptoms of West Nile virus include fever, nausea, headaches, and muscle aches.
